Latest Patents

One of Didier's latest patents is titled "System and method of performing operations on artifacts with stowable robotic pods." This invention discloses a system for operating at least one stowable automated robotic pod in a workplace. The pod includes a robot on a base that can also incorporate a tool nest and process equipment. A door to subfloor storage allows the pod to raise its base vertically, positioning the robot in the desired vertical position in the workspace. Once operations on the workpiece are complete, the pod withdraws back to the subfloor storage, and the doors to the storage volume close.

Another notable patent is "Rotary supplemental axis for robot." This robotic system includes a robot with multiple axes of movement, which can be coupled to a supplemental axis unit. This unit is designed to rotatably displace the robot about a supplemental axis. The robot can be connected to a rotatable wheel portion of a table unit, which is operably coupled to a drive unit that provides the necessary rotational power. The system can also include controllers configured to dynamically control the movement of both the robot and the rotational displacement.
